About the job Airport Project Manager - Civil Engineering
We are seeking an experienced
Aviation Project Manager Civil
to lead high-impact aviation projects from concept to completion. In this role, you will oversee planning, design, budgeting, scheduling, and stakeholder coordination for both
airside and landside civil engineering projects . You will play a key role in ensuring safety, quality, and on-time delivery while building lasting client relationships in the aviation sector.
Key Responsibilities
Manage multiple aviation civil engineering projects to meet scope, schedule, and budget objectives. Collaborate with internal teams and subconsultants to create risk-adverse project scopes and competitive fees. Develop and maintain detailed
Project Management Plans
and quality management processes. Create, update, and monitor project schedules, identifying and mitigating potential risks. Oversee subconsultant performance and ensure compliance with project requirements. Provide regular project updates, progress reports, and invoices to clients and internal teams. Build and maintain strong relationships with aviation clients, ensuring their needs are met and exceeded. Lead project presentations and participate in proposal development, interviews, and marketing efforts. Mentor and coach project team members, fostering professional growth and continuous improvement. Required Qualifications
Bachelors degree
in Civil Engineering or related field (ABET accredited program). Professional Engineer (PE) license
with the ability to obtain registration in client states within 3 months. 10+ years of experience
managing multidiscipline civil engineering projects. Proven track record leading teams and delivering projects in the aviation sector. Strong skills in Microsoft Office, communication, and presentations. Preferred Qualifications
CAPM or PMP certification . Experience in
airside airport design
(runways, taxiways, taxilanes, RSA improvements) per FAA guidelines. Knowledge of multiple delivery methods:
Design-Bid-Build, Design-Build, P3 .
